How Today's Puzzle Works

Each morning we seed the puzzle with structured data from the latest card list. Hints respond instantly, colouring cells according to accuracy — green for perfect matches, yellow for directional nudges, red for polar opposites. Use that feedback loop to triangulate the right answer:

  • Elixir curve planning: Track whether you should pivot to lower or higher cost troops after every attempt.
  • Rarity recognition: Learn how champions differ from legendaries in both availability windows and ability ceilings.
  • Trait profiling: Compare ground-only tanks with air-targeting glass cannons to shrink the search pool quickly.
  • Release year memory aids: Balance changes often mirror release waves; recalling update history can save several guesses.

Once you resolve the card, the daily board locks to preserve fairness. The footer records how many guesses it took you today and signals when the next puzzle unlocks. Until the timer resets, you can jump into practice mode to test alternative lines without consuming your streak.

Card Knowledge Deep Dive

We are compiling a living encyclopedia for the 100+ Clash Royale cards that enter the daily pool. Each entry connects raw stats with arena context so you can attach meaning to the hint system. Here is a preview of the framework:

Elixir Economy

Learn how 1–3 cost cycle cards such as Ice Spirit and Skeletons fuel pressure plays, why 4–5 cost bridge threats like Hog Rider demand reactive defence, and when to commit to heavy 8+ cost win conditions.

Role Archetypes

Break down card families — tanks, splashers, aerial support, siege, spell cycle — and note their typical counters. The more you connect archetypes with stat signatures, the faster clue arrows point to the right name.

Rarity Spotlight

Champions carry unique ability mechanics, while epics introduce niche control tools. Recognising rarity distribution across arenas lets you eliminate whole categories once a hint says a guess was too rare or too common.

Timeline Tracker

From launch classics like Musketeer (2016) to modern arrivals such as Mother Witch and Phoenix, we catalogue release waves. Memorising those milestones provides a reliable axis when the hint reveals a distant year.
